Search for Radiative β-Decay of the Free Neutron
J Byrne1, R U Khafizov2, Yu A Mostovoi2
1Department of Physics and Astronomy, University of Sussex, Brighton BN1 9QH, U.K.
Abstract:
Results of the first experiment to search for the radiative decay mode of the free neutron are reported. The γ-spectrum was studied in the energy region from 35 keV to 100 keV in six Cs(Tl) scintillators, each set at an angle of 35° to, and shielded from, a central plastic scintillator electron detector. Triple coincidences were recorded with recoil protons detected in a micro-channel plate. A limit for the branching ratio BR < 6.9 × 10(-3) (90 % confidence level) was obtained, which is greater that the theoretical prediction by not more than a few tenths of a percent.
